Oct 30, 2019 · Formulation test: spatially explicit models make use of spatial concepts in their formulations, e.g. the notion of a neighborhood. Outcome test: The spatial structures/forms of inputs and outcomes of the model differ. Spatially explicit models are those that satisfy at least one of these tests (and thereby any of their combinations).

Explicit, systematic instruction, sometimes simply referred to as explicit instruction, involves teaching a specific concept or procedure in a highly structured and carefully sequenced manner. Research has indicated that teaching mathematics in this manner is highly effective and can significantly ...

Use consistent, unambiguous wording and terminology. TheThis network can be included explicitly in the FE models or implicitly via the constitutive model. The latter approach is discussed in Section 3.1. In this section, we focus on the methods of explicit axon inclusion into FE models. Explicit inclusion of axonal fibers makes it possible to capture an anisotropic mechanical response of white matter.

Explicit model predictive control (eMPC) has been proposed to reduce the huge computational complexity of MPC while maintaining the performance of MPC. Therefore, this control method has been more widely employed in the automotive industry than MPC. In this paper, an eMPC is designed to perform a double-lane-change (DLC) maneuver. Explicit solvent models treat explicitly (i.e. the coordinates and usually at least some of the molecular degrees of freedom are included) the solvent molecules. This is a more intuitively realistic picture in which there are direct, specific solvent interactions with a solute, in contrast to continuum models.
